Output 34ff5fe523cd7c973ba8762dcbff6e8f6f2cb5ce94d35f0eb9cb8b8e62f77810:9

value
11028844
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 cd579410078249fd5df47603c0f1c9f838abec949002812ce989ff4f218471a5
address
tb1pe4tegyq8sfyl6h05wcpupuwflqu2hmy5jqpgzt8f38l57gvywxjs0x0dtl
transaction
34ff5fe523cd7c973ba8762dcbff6e8f6f2cb5ce94d35f0eb9cb8b8e62f77810
confirmations
19952
spent
true